**Q: The Stallwise garage occupancy feed stopped updating — how do I restart it?**

A: The feed aggregates sensor counts from each garage level every thirty seconds. If counts freeze, the collector has likely lost its session with the gateway. Don't edit occupancy values by hand; displays downstream will drift. Restart the collector from the feed console — new team members have restart rights by default — and authenticate the session using the recovery passphrase below.

unlock words, tawef-tagag: juldor-lamix-wenys-istiel-belix-wenmir-fravan

Sustained lag above five minutes usually means a downstream webhook consumer is timing out; pause that consumer group rather than scaling workers, since scaling amplifies retries. Drain order matters: flush priority tiers before bulk tiers, or digest batching will duplicate sends. Document every manual intervention in the incident log, including queue depths before and after. For anything you cannot resolve within thirty minutes, reach the Fanloom platform team directly.

escalation mailbox, kaweg-kahif: druwyn.sordor@nelvroworks.corp

To: Heads of Department

Following an extensive review, the Amberpoint Rewards programme will be restructured in two phases. Phase one replaces the points ledger with tiered status levels; phase two introduces partner redemptions through the Silverline travel network. Department heads should assess staffing and training impacts carefully, as customer-facing teams will field questions from launch day. Detailed migration schedules will be circulated by the programme office. Please also take note of the confidential item directly below.

board note of hawef-yajog: The finance team signed off on a budget of $379.0 million for Project Eliox.